According to Zhitong Finance, Sinopec (00386) fell more than 4% again. As of the time of writing, it dropped 3.61%, trading at HKD 4.8 with a turnover of HKD 8.67 billion.

In terms of news, Iran’s new Supreme Leader Mojtaba Khamenei stated in his first address on national television that Iran will continue to adopt strategic measures, including blocking the Strait of Hormuz, and open new fronts if necessary. In addition, the unprecedented coordinated release of oil reserves by the International Energy Agency failed to calm the market as expected but instead exacerbated panic. The market is concerned that the risk of crude oil supply disruptions will continue to expand.

UBS Group analyzed the sensitivity of CNOOC to oil prices assuming oil prices range between USD 50 to USD 120 per barrel. CNOOC shows high sensitivity to oil prices, while PetroChina’s profits will also rise when oil prices increase. Notably, UBS’s base case assumes Brent crude oil futures will be at USD 72 this year. If oil prices rise to USD 80, USD 90, or USD 100, Sinopec’s profits are expected to increase by 8%, 14%, and 13%, respectively. However, if oil prices exceed USD 100, Sinopec’s profitability may decline.
